1996 Ford F-150 5.0

Have an ultra stater installed and everything works great besides one thing.

When under remote starting the A/C does not run, the fan blows but the compressor is not engaged. As soon as you put the key in and turn it over, it then turns on and runs like it should.

I am looking at the wiring diagram and it has gray / YELLOW for the accessory and blue/green for heat and A/C...

Thing is the heat works just fine under remote starting, its just the A/C that is not engaging. And with what the wiring diagram is telling me is that they use the same wire, so if heat works the A/C should too...

I'm going to look at it in a day here to verify all wires but I am not sure if I am missing something...or if someone else has different diagram with another wire color listed?

Did you power both of the ignition wires listed below?

posted_image Battery YELLOW (+) IGNITION SWITCH HARNESS
posted_image Ignition 1 RED / LIGHT GREEN (+) IGNITION SWITCH HARNESS
posted_image Ignition 2 GRAY / YELLOW (+) IGNITION SWITCH HARNESS
posted_image Accessory 1 GRAY / YELLOW (+) AND BLK/GRN IGN SW HAR "BLK/GRN FOR AC"
posted_image Starter 1 RED / LIGHT BLUE (+) IGNITION SWITCH HARNESS

The heat does not need to power the AC compressor.  The statement "If the heat works, the AC should too" is not true.

Ah, Learn something everyday.....I went out testing wires and it was the GREEN/ back wire for the A/C that I had missed to hook up. Now everything is running like it should!
